The final test match of the India vs South Africa series has got the final ending. Team India has whitewashed the series against South Africa for the very first time. South Africa has lost all the three matches with a very big margin, they have not even looked good in single session throughout the series. During the final Test match of the series, Indian spinner Shahbaz Nadeem took a bizarre caught and bowled wicket.

It all happened in the last ball of the 48th over when Ngidi’s attempt of hitting a ball down the ground saw him hitting it straight to non-striker Anrich Nortje. Given the timing on the ball, Nortje had no time whatsoever to move away from the direction of the ball. Meanwhile, the batsman on the other end got injured his hand.

After hitting on Nortje’s hand the ball ended up lobbing into the air and Shahbaz Nadeem took the catch. And with this catch South African second innings ended at the score of 132. And which results in a defeat with a very big margin of 202 runs and by an innings.

India vs South Africa: On 4th day, Shahbaz Nadeem took both wickets in 2nd over of the day. Thus, India won the match by an innings and 202 runs and whitewashed South Africa by 3-0. Currently, team India is standing tall at the ICC World Test Championship points table with 240 points after 5 wins in 5 matches.
